Ok. Car has been making this noise for a long time now. Even before the cam and trip to Atlanta to the F-Body Gathering. So I got under it to figure it out thinking U Joint.
You guys tell me...... The car drives just fine othe than the slight wheel vibrations. Noise has always been realy quiet, almost hard to hear but getting easier to hear. Here is the noise inside the car idling on jackstands. Noise speeds up with car speed, NOT engine speed. Noise happens even with the car off and in nuetral like the second video shows as I had my son spin the rear wheels and I got under it. http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=-FQpoU0iwIw http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=RFi7durwMMk |
